I am always a bit reluctant to talk about the Writing Matters events that I sponsor, knowing full well that a lot of you who read this message cant attend. So I promise I wont BADGER you about it. I would like to suggest, though, that if you want to participate even though you cant come, you might want to read our next authors newest book. He is Stewart ONan, and his new novel, WEST OF SUNSET, which is about the Hollywood years of F. Scott Fitzgerald, will be released tomorrow. Stewart was featured on Weekend Edition with Scott Simon this weekend, and his book is getting great reviews. Like every writer I pick to be featured at Writing Matters, I really love Stewarts work Let me share with you just one sentence that will show you the kind of engaging writer he is. This the beginning sentence of one of my favorite books of his: Tuesdays, Emily put what precious little remained of her life in Gods and her sister-in-law Arlenes shaky hands and they drove together to Edgewood for Eat n Park two-for-one breakfast buffet. --Stewart ONan EMILY, ALONE I mean, I read that and Im IN. Im going to breakfast with those women. Stewart gets into the hearts and souls of any character he writes about. Reading him makes me feel better about the world and the people who inhabit it. So.
